Kettle River Fly Fishing Guides and Guided Trips

 


Located in the notheast corner of the state, the Kettle river is one we have been fishing since 1994; we just haven't been guiding it until the last 5 years. During spring thaw (typically May/June) the river may peak at 7000 cfs. However, by August the flows may be as low as 300 cfs. Access is difficult for launching a boat save for a few locations and when the water gets real low ie August, it makes for some rather long distances between actual put-ins and take outs. We fish this river generally during the end of June and the month of July in conjuntion with our season on the Upper Columbia.

The fishing can be stellar with the dry fly. The fish, as shown above, are incredibly beautiful wild redbands and some of the strongest fish pound for pound that we have ever caught.
